If you've done your research, you would certainly recognize there are 2 kinds of waterproofing: inside and outside. It can obtain perplexing what they both mean, which one's a far better financial investment, and what will in fact maintain the water out. Do not fret, we created this blog site this to conveniently specify both methods for you and talk about the benefits and drawbacks of each.


Outside waterproofing is a waterproofing technique that involves securing your home from the outside. The foundation wall surfaces are then cleaned, secured, and covered with a water resistant membrane or sealer.

The most significant advantage of outside waterproofing is that it protects against water from entering your basement in the initial place. Groundwater and hefty rains can leak in with the splits in your structure, so external waterproofing can avoid water from entering your home.

Interior basement waterproofing involves waterproofing from the inside. Any water that leaks into your basement is rerouted prior to it touches your flooring. It's sort of like putting on a raincoat under your garments. It entails 2 points: a water drain track and a sump pump. It works by sealing the inside of your basement walls and floors so water that attempts to get in is carried out with a sump pump.

Finally, outside and indoor cellar waterproofing are both efficient methods of protecting your home from water damages. Exterior waterproofing develops an obstacle that avoids water from entering your home, while indoor waterproofing redirects water that does enter your home. And it's important to keep in mind that exterior waterproofing is a pricey and disruptive installment process when contrasted to interior waterproofing.
